The ASF rec'd a letter from JBoss's lawyers
regarding Geronimo
and the similarity of code between Geronimo and
JBoss. They
cite a few "examples" but mention that:

    1. That it strongly appears that code was
       simply copied over
    2. That we are violating (L)GPL.

I would like to place a copy of the letter on
the Geronimo
site, but need some direction on doing that...
Except
for HTTP releases and some minor things, I don't
touch the
website build system.

In any case, this a CALL for ALL Geronimo
developers
to ensure that any code is not copied from
JBoss.
Recall, also, that if someone is the original author of
the code
and donated that code to
JBoss,
they can *still* donate the original code to the ASF
(unless they
signed some sort of exclusivity agreement). Original authors
maintain ownership.
